What Are Stellar Types?
Stellar types are classifications based on spectral characteristics—mostly surface temperature, spectral lines, and luminosity. The most widely used system today is the Hertzsprung-Russell (H-R) diagram, which organizes stars by temperature (from hot blue stars at the top left to cool red stars at the bottom right) and luminosity. Key classifications include:
- O, B, A, F, G, K, M (O being hottest and M coolest)
- Stellar luminosity classes: Main-sequence, giants, supergiants, and white dwarfs
Each spectral class reveals critical information about a star’s energy output, chemical composition, and future. This system is the backbone of modern astrophysics.

Why Stellar Types Are Game-Changing
1. Predicting Stellar Lifespan and Evolution
Stellar type determines how fast a star burns its nuclear fuel. Massive O and B stars burn brightly but exhaust fuel rapidly—often only a few million years—while small M dwarfs shine dimly but can last trillions of years. Understanding these lifespans helps scientists forecast stellar behavior, from fiery explosions as supernovae to quiet deaths as white dwarfs.
2. Enabling Exoplanet Discovery and Habitability
Stellar type influences the conditions around it. For example, cooler M-dwarf stars host Earth-sized planets within the habitable zone—regions where liquid water might exist. Recent exoplanet discoveries focus heavily on different stellar types, making stellar classification essential for astrobiology and the search for life beyond Earth.

4. Illuminating Galactic History and Cosmic Diversity
Stellar populations across galaxies vary by type, reflecting their formation history. O-type stars signal recent star birth in star clusters, while ancient M dwarfs trace the earliest epochs. Mapping these distributions reveals galaxy evolution and informs cosmological models.
